What Does a Hospital Porter Do?
The main purpose of the Porter position is to transport and escort patients, equipment, files and other related items between different departments within the hospital.
The work must be done safely and professionally.
Patients may need assistance when moving from one part of the hospital to another. The porter is expected to handle patients with care and make sure they reach their required destination safely.
The position can also involve moving equipment and documents between departments when requested.
Patient Transport and Assistance
One of the most important duties is transporting patients to predetermined locations within the hospital.
The successful applicant must follow the correct procedures when assisting patients and should always treat them with respect and dignity.
Working around patients requires patience and good people skills. Some patients may be elderly, unwell, worried or physically unable to move easily, so the porter must be careful and understanding.
The applicant should also understand the importance of protecting patient rights and keeping patient information confidential.
Emergency Evacuation Duties
The porter may also be required to assist during emergency evacuations.
This means the successful applicant needs to understand Mediclinic’s internal emergency evacuation plans and know how to follow instructions during an emergency.
Safety is extremely important in a hospital environment. Applicants should therefore be comfortable following procedures and remaining calm when dealing with unexpected situations.

Safe Patient Handling
Kinetic handling principles are particularly important because the job involves moving and assisting patients.
The porter must understand how to handle patients safely and avoid unnecessary risks to both the patient and themselves.
Following the correct procedures can help reduce the chance of injuries and other problems in the workplace.
Patient Confidentiality Is Important
Working in a hospital means the porter may come across private patient information.
The successful applicant must respect patient confidentiality and patient rights at all times.
Information about patients should be handled professionally and must not be shared with people who are not authorised to receive it.
Trust and professionalism are therefore important qualities for this role.
